Accelerated welding certificate program to begin Jan. 17

Workforce Innovation Board

QUINCY — John Wood Community College and the Workforce Innovation Board of Western Illinois will offer an accelerated welding certificate program beginning at 4:30 p.m. Tuesday, Jan. 17.

This spring accelerated welding program is two weeks shorter than the normal time frame.  Individuals can earn their welding certificate in just 14 weeks and be job ready. 

Qualified individuals will receive funding for tuition, mileage, welding kits, books and internships paid for through the Workforce Innovation and Opportunity Act. If an applicant does not qualify for WIOA, financial aid assistance could be used.
